CONTENTS: Foreword - Ellen Datlow; Found! - Isaac Asimov; Standing Woman - Tsutsui Yasutaka (Translated by David Lewis); St. Amy's Tale - Orson Scott Card; The Last Jerry Fagin Show - John Morressy; God is an Iron - Spider Robinson; Count the Clock That Tells the Time - Harlan Ellison; Petra - Greg Bear; Sam and the Sudden Blizzard Machine - Dean Ing; Burning Chrome - William Gibson; Ike at the Mike - Howard Waldrop; The Palace at Midnight - Robert Silverberg; The Angel's Gift - Oxford Williams; The Hitmaker - Cynthia Morgan; Sandkings - George R. R. Martin.
